Method & Production

Scrupulous vine growing. Careful manual selection of grapes, both in the vineyards and in the cellar. Gentle de-stemming and pressing. Fermentation and maceration for approximately 25 days. The wine is aged in 40hl oak barrels for 30 months. The wine is bottled at the end of summer and ages for another year in the bottle before being sold. 

Tasting notes

Mature leather and spices, ripe sweet core of fruit with underlying freshness and tension. Structured palate, firm tannins, showing power, tarry notes and dark fruits.
